Well, the feature we are about to explore is the Power Automate, which has been recently introduced into Windows 11 OS and also for Windows 10. It is basically an application that allows you to automate basic functions and actions on your Windows 11 computer. With the power to automate the application, you can easily follow up on emails, meetings and other professional aspects easier. Power Automate has been there in the Microsoft 365 package as “flow” but with the release of Windows 11, Microsoft has made the Power Automate a built-in application so, users can use it effectively.

So, before learning to run the application here are some crucial information you need to know, to use the Power Automate application, you need to have a NET Framework 4.7.2 or higher. There are three options that you can choose from and depending on your usage, you can select from home user, professional and enterprise user. The home user option is free and the remaining two are paid ones. Apart from this, you can choose which flow, you want to use and choose from them. The three flow options are the cloud flows, the desktop flows, and the business process flows. So, you can choose the one that suits you and use it with ease.
